What Is Tartar?

Tartar is the hard calcified deposit that coats the teeth and the gums. Generally, bacteria are the primary cause of its formation. They mix with the remnants of food particles to form the sticky film we know as plaque.

If you don’t brush regularly or leave plaque untreated, it hardens and discolors to form the deposit.

It is a natural hunter of teeth and gums. It also leads to tooth decay by building and growing bacteria that eat the lining of the teeth, known as enamel, as its meal.

It is usually yellow-brown in color and forms only when the colorless plaque is left uncleaned for an extended period. The formation takes around two weeks to complete. But in preconditioned situations, it builds up in a much shorter timer frame.

Prevention Is Always Better Than Cure

There is a famous proverb that says, “prevention is better than cure.” It holds true for every disease that a person may catch, even with tartar and plaques. Hence, the best thing you can do is prevent plaque buildup before it even becomes a problem.

You should visit a dentist or oral hygienist twice a year for a dental checkup. They will carefully examine your teeth, clean them if required and provide necessary treatments.

In addition to these regular checkups, make sure you brush your teeth twice a day for two minutes. It is an essential habit to keep your oral cavity clean and healthy. Flossing and using mouthwash will also help to a great extent. Good dental hygiene is the best way to prevent tartar from building up.

Moreover, maintaining a healthy lifestyle will keep your teeth clean. Avoid sugary and acidic foods as they trigger tartar buildup. Avoiding smoking will be beneficial not only for your lungs but your teeth as well.
